In 2011, Comcast acquired majority control of NBC's parent company NBC Universal from General Electric (whose remaining interest Comcast later acquired in 2013); on June 6, 2011, NBCUniversal announced that it had acquired the television rights for the 2014, 2016, 2018 and 2020 Olympics, beating out ESPN/ABC and Fox. Following the failure of the Triplecast pay-per-view experiment, NBC leaned on its growing slate of cable channels (particularly following then-parent General Electric's 2004 acquisition of Vivendi Universal to form NBC Universal) to provide supplementary coverage of Olympic events. Geoff Baker of the Seattle Times described NBC's coverage this way: NBC's approach would be like waiting until 8 p.m. to broadcast a [Seattle] Seahawks game against the New England Patriots that happened at 1 p.m. Then, showing only select snippets from each quarter, interspersed with soft features of [Seahawks quarterback] Russell Wilson and [his wife] Ciara, and [Patriots quarterback] Tom Brady and [his wife] Gisele walking hand-in-hand down a beach with Mozart playing in the background. Just as his mentor Roone Arledge[63] had before over at ABC, Dick Ebersol,[64] who took over NBC Sports in 1989, decided to make the Olympics a staple of his network's sports television schedule. NBC also paid $963 million for the rights to the 2018 Winter Olympics (in Pyeongchang, South Korea) and $1.45 billion for the 2020 Summer Olympics (which were to be held in Tokyo, Japan but were later postponed to 2021 as a result of the COVID-19 pandemic). NBC had won[28] the U.S. broadcast rights[29] for the 1980 Summer Olympics,[30] but when the United States Olympic Committee kept U.S. athletes home to honor[31] the boycott[32] announced by President Jimmy Carter, the telecasts were greatly scaled back. NBC had commissioned Edelman to compose theme music for its National Football League coverage (stemming from its prior use of a portion of his score for the film Gettysburg for its coverage of the Breeder's Cup), and the theme was included in a portfolio of work Edelman had sent the network. This tape delay practice, even for major events, became increasingly frustrating with viewers, especially with the increased usage of social networking and websites (including the official Vancouver 2010 site and NBC's Olympic website) posting results in real time. [213], During the 2000 Summer Olympics, every event shown on NBC and its cable channels was shown on a tape delay due to the time difference between the United States and Sydney, Australia, with the exception of the Men's Gold Medal basketball game.
